“…The 13 C NMR spectrum of LH 2 showed oxime carbon (HNC=NOH) and (HC=NOH) peaks at 137.06 and 137.06 ppm, whereas hydrazone imine (MeC=NNH) was seen at 165.45 ppm, as shown in our previous studies [30–32] . Aromatic carbons were between 126.34 and 107.05 ppm, whereas the carbons of methyl groups for indole were observed at 51.27 ppm.…”

“…3‐Methoxy‐indole‐hydrazone glyoxime (LH 2 ) was synthesized from the starting materials (antiglyoximehydrazine [GH 2 ] and 3‐methoxy indole) using glacial acetic acid as the catalyst. The starting material antichloroglyoxime was explained in our previous work [30–32] . A cooled (5 °C) solution of 3‐methoxy indole (1 mmol) in ethanol was added dropwise into a cooled solution containing (1 mmol) GH 2 and 3–5 drops of CH 3 COOH with constant stirring.…”
